Squatting clamp down is upon us

August 31, 2012

The new section 144 of the Legal Aid, Sentencing and Punishment of Offenders Act 2012 comes into effect on 1st September 2012. This section creates a new offence of squatting in a residential building, which will apply throughout England and Wales.   There are already, as yet unconfirmed reports, of some police forces moving in on squats…even b…

An occupied autonomous space has been opened in Nottingham. The free space, at the former Conservative Social Club on Church Street in Lenton, is intended as a space to plan and discuss ways of supporting the strike on November 30th, as well as the wider anti-cuts campaign and other movements for radical social change.

Indymedia: Nottingham MP targeted in squatting protest

Today Ken Clarkes home was targeted by squatters in protest against government plans to criminalise squatting. Squatters and supporters of squatting from across London stood on the porch of Clarkes terraced house unfurling a banner which read "housing is a human right" and served a mock six month eviction notice on him.

A judge granted a posession order for the JB Spray factory in Radford on Monday morning. The order gives the legal right for David Andrew Phillips, the legal owner, to evict squatters from the building which has been occupied since last Spring. This will make the current occupants homeless, and place a wonderful building back in the hands of someone who has left it to rot for many years. The occup…
